2023 13U/14U Sunshine South Showcase (Tues/Wed)
Preston Gorski is a 2027 OF/RHP/IF with a 5-6 135 lb. frame from Bellaire, TX who attends Episcopal. Smaller frame with a young and lean build. Ran a 7.62 second 60-yard dash. Primary outfielder, works up to and through the ball well with confidence and balance, clean fundamentals and transition to release, up to 76 on throws and accurate to bags. Plays infield as well, moves well laterally and fields it a bit deep, can adjust slot on the move, good feel on the dirt. Pitches too, simple two-pitch mix with good feel as a whole, clean delivery and shorter arm stroke, up to 74 with the fastball and moves it around well, developing spin and shape on the breaking ball. Right-handed hitter, shorter stance and loads well on the back side, simple swing with good length on a level plane, on time and matches plane with good consistency, comes off well to the middle.

Swing Efficiency™
Swing Efficiency™ is a score from 0-100 based on how fast you move your body compared to other players of a similar height and weight. Our library of over 10,000 hitters shows that for a given body type, higher swing efficiencies generate higher exit velos.
